Kent State University Stark Campus, led by Dean Betsy V. Boze, will celebrate Earth Day 2008 by sponsoring the United States Premiere of “One Water,” a film that celebrates the planet’s relationship to water, at 7:30 p.m. April 22 at the Palace Theatre in downtown Canton.
The showing will be the first public screening of the film, produced by the University of Miami, since the film’s world premiere opening at the Miami International Film Festival.
Tickets are required for the free event and can be obtained at the Palace Theatre box office or the Kent State Stark main hall information desk at 6000 Frank Ave., NW in Jackson Township.
The documentary shows the state of the world’s fresh water and its affect on people, which is becoming more aggravated by population growth and climate change, and compromises the future of all life on the planet. It also raises the essential question about clean, safe water being a basic human right.
